Exodus 12:25 Meaning and Commentary

Exodus 12:25

And it shall come to pass, when ye be come to the land
To the land of Canaan, towards which they were just about to set forward on their journey, and in a few years would be in the possession of: which the Lord will give you according as he hath promised;
to their fathers, Abraham, Isaac, and Jacob, and to them: that ye shall keep this service;
enjoined them, respecting the passover lamb, and leavened bread, with all the rites and ceremonies relative thereunto, excepting such as were peculiar to the first passover in Egypt.

Exodus 12:25 In-Context

23 "The LORD will go through the land to strike the Egyptians down. He'll see the blood on the top and sides of the doorframe. He will pass over that house. He won't let the destroying angel enter your homes to kill you.
24 "Obey all of these directions. It's a law for you and your children after you for all time to come.
25 The LORD will give you the land, just as he promised. When you enter it, keep this holy day.
26 "Your children will ask you, 'What does this holy day mean to you?'
27 Tell them, 'It's the Passover sacrifice in honor of the Lord. He passed over the houses of the people of Israel in Egypt. He spared our homes when he struck the Egyptians down.' " Then the people of Israel bowed down and worshiped.
